Islanders Down New Jersey 4-3 - Match Report
The Devils came up short Friday against the Islanders, falling 4-3.
New York won as a -105 underdog, while Over-Under bettors who played OVER the total of 6.0 were rewarded at the payout window.
New York got goals from Brock Nelson, Anders Lee, Bo Horvat, and Kyle Palmieri in the victory. Nelson opened the scoring at 1:23 of the first period.
Ilya Sorokin stopped 32 of 35 New Jersey shots in the victory.
Jesper Bratt, Curtis Lazar, and Nico Hischier scored for the Devils, finding the net behind Ilya Sorokin.
Jake Allen stopped 26 of 30 shots for the Devils, but it wasn't enough to earn the victory.
New York scored 1 times on 4 chances on the power play, while New Jersey went 0-for-2 with the man advantage.
New York lost the shots on goal battle to New Jersey by a margin of 35-30.
